The Brokerage Coordinator position will be responsible for providing administrative, marketing, and research support to a dedicated two-person brokerage team consisting of two Managers on the Tenant Advisory Team Overarching responsibilities include performing all aspects of supporting the team with marketing coordination, research, and assisting with transaction processing, while supporting the team through direct and indirect administrative support. To note, this position retains latitude in formulation and implementation of new procedures and processes within the Brokerage group as a whole that are consistent with the company's objectives.

It is also the responsibility of the dedicated Brokerage Coordinator not only to exhibit legendary support to their direct team, but also professional customer service when communicating with clients, owners, vendors, and fellow team members but also to focus on productivity and results.

This is a full-time, in-office position.

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S:

  • Assist the dedicated team with scheduling appointments and maintaining team member's calendars.

  • Help to prepare when tasked with the kicking off and preparation of proposals, and presentation decks (pitch decks) with the use of templated libraries.

  • Help to respond to specifically instructed internal and external client requests for timely responses to requests and information.

  • Help to review internal and external collateral materials, proofread content, ensure appropriate branding, and approve materials for final distribution.

  • Help to support the timeliness of all deliverables and tasks.

  • Help to provide lease reviews, abstracts and basic financial analysis using assigned software application where applicable and assigned on an as-needed basis

  • Help to prepare and/or proofread correspondence on behalf of dedicated team including but not limited to letters, leases, lease abstracts, letters of intents, requests for proposal, marketing brochures, space flyers, analysis, company overviews, market reports, project overviews, and CoStar.

  • Help to coordinate projects from primary stages of curation of ideas through completion.

  • Coordinate the handling of the team's requests for data and research information.

  • Assist the team with the completion of market surveys, property/space comparisons, data analysis, company overviews and other deliverables as assigned.

  • Assist with the curation with help from the Marketing Team of new and exciting deliverables for RFP's, presentations, targeted client and prospect distribution.

  • Assist team any XRM tasks which include but are not limited to inputting new groups, assignment of ownership on behalf of the team, general edits, on an as-needed basis.

  • Complete travel arrangements for team members.

  • Complete expense reports on behalf of the team,

  • Coordinate occasional broker/client events, conference room scheduling, set up and breakdown when necessary.

  • Maintain professional, positive, and proactive performance at all times.

  • Other duties and assignments as requested.
